This book introduces beginners to biblical scholarship in clear language and readable style. The authors, all leading international scholars, focus on key issues for Old Testament study, raising questions that students will inevitably encounter as they move forward in their studies, including history, theology, ethics, method, worldview, and the relationship of Old Testament to New.

John Barton is Oriel and Laing Professor of Old Testament at Oxford University.
David J. A. Clines is emeritus professor of biblical studies at the University of Sheffield.
Paul Joyce is a university lecturer.
